Avionics is the combination of two terminologies; aviation and electronics. In simple terms, it is related to the electrical systems used in an aircraft as well as in spacecraft and artificial satellites. These often include flight control systems, engine controls, threat detection, electro-optic systems, fuel systems, and performance monitors.

Depending on the type of aircraft, some will require simple systems such as searchlights in a police helicopter while others perform a more sophisticated function like those used in warplanes.

Navigation

Avionics systems use satellites like GPS and WAAS, ground-based ratio, and interior navigation programs, to help pilots determine their position above the earth’s surface.

Modern avionics have additional components attached to their navigation systems to increase system reliability. Such as GPS for main navigation and radio systems for emergencies.

By contrast, the older aircraft navigation systems that used VOR and LORAN were less efficient in that they required pilots to plot their way on paper maps first.

Communication

Being one of the most important systems of avionics, it connects the pilot to the ground staff and authorities. To date, the most common avionics airband is between 118 MHz and 136.976 MHz, with slight differences for commercial aircraft. International planes, and military vessels.

Meanwhile, some communication systems under avionics can reach artificial satellites.

Weather Systems

Weather systems are used to warn pilots about precipitation, turbulence, and other harsh weather conditions. This helps pilots to adjust the altitude of their aircraft to keep the flight on a safe path.

Advancements in technology have enabled the system to become more affordable. Now you can easily access an affordable weather system for light aircraft that can detect lightning, storm activities, etc.

Collision Avoidance And Traffic Alerts

This technology has added a lot of efficiency to air traffic. It detects other aircraft and alerts the pilot about possible collisions. This signal system comes with software that provides instructions after detecting threats and ground-proximity warning systems for increased safety.

Flight Control

Another application of electronics in the aviation industry is the flight control system. Flight control was initially used in bomber planes to keep them steady during an air raid. But in later years, it became an important system to control pilot errors in all planes, especially during landing and takeoff. Today it has become the most important avionics system that even the FAA requires you to do regular maintenance and testing on to ensure safety.
